According to the prosecutor, Sergeant Saviour Ashiagbor, the victim was on November 9, 2016, sent to a nearby village by her parents at around 8 p.m.
On her way back home, Teye offered to give the girl a lift home and she agreed.
He, however, stopped on the way home and sexually assaulted the girl in the car.
The prosecutor said after satisfying his lust, Teye abandoned the girl to her fate.
The victim, however, went home and narrated the ordeal to her parents.
Sgt Ashiagbor said the victim’s father reported the incident to the police at Doryumu and Teye was arrested.
